The Steps Involved in the Liquidation Process

sell a business, business, sales

When considering business liquidation in Big Lake, Texas, or selling your business in this area, understanding the steps involved is crucial. The process begins with evaluating your current financial situation and determining the best course of action for maximizing returns. This might involve exploring various options such as asset sale, merger, or closure, each with its own strategic considerations.

Next, engage professional advisors like accountants and lawyers who can guide you through legal and tax implications specific to Texas. They’ll assist in preparing financial statements, inventorying assets, and potentially facilitating negotiations with interested buyers. Once a strategy is finalized, the business is prepared for sale, either through direct sales efforts or listing with brokers specializing in Big Lake, Texas, business transactions. Effective marketing strategies are employed to attract potential purchasers, ultimately leading to the successful transfer of ownership.

Common Mistakes to Avoid During Business Sale

sell a business, business, sales

When considering a business liquidation in Big Lake, Texas, selling your business can be an overwhelming process, filled with complex decisions and potential pitfalls. Many entrepreneurs make costly mistakes that could have been easily avoided with proper planning. One of the most common errors is attempting to handle the sale without professional guidance. Selling a business involves intricate legal and financial aspects; thus, seeking expert advice from lawyers and accountants who specialize in business transactions is crucial for navigating the process seamlessly. Neglecting this step can lead to significant losses or even legal complications down the line.

Another mistake to steer clear of is rushing into the sale without a proper valuation. Business value can be subjective, and without a thorough analysis, you might accept an offer far below its actual worth. Take the time to assess your business’s financial health, market position, and future prospects. This will help you make an informed decision when negotiating with potential buyers, ensuring a fair deal for your hard work and investment in Big Lake, Texas.
